Hall sensors not detected, Bluetooth module light blinks continuesly and not being stable or any other state even after pairing

Submitted by preetham on Tue, 07/09/2019 - 15:55

hai,i have been trying with virtual reality glove project https://circuitdigest.com/microcontroller-projects/virtual-reality-usin… since 5 days, and i am not able to get the clicks, i mean i made all the connections right in their position, but when i take magnet to sensors, there is no response in processing UI like "key one pressed" or "key two pressed"... and i noticed that my HC-05 bluetooth module led light is blinking same even after sucessfull connection with my laptop, its blinking the same even before connecting to my laptop. please help me with this as i have to show my demo tomorrow,
thank you so much in advance (i am using arduino uno instead of nano)

You are on the right track, the probelm is that HC-05 is not getting paired with your laptop. You can easily say that by the way your LED blinks. Trying paring it to your phone to check if the blink rate chages this will help us make sure the bluetooth module is working fine. 

Then try to figure out why exactly it is not paring with your laptop. If you still cannotmake it, then may be the probelm is with your laptop bluetooth driver which does not allow you to pair with HC-05. In that case you either try finding the right driver or use a USB cable instead of bluetooth for the communicating your clicks to laptop

I think there is a problem with connection of your HC-05 and your laptop bluetooth module. For checking this, leave you circuit and just get HC-05 module and power it up with 5V power supply, can see the power LED turns ON, and there is LED start blinking which indicates that waiting for the bluetooth connection. Try to get access using your smart phone, if the HC-05 module is discoverable, if the module discovered and connected with phone, then you just need to update the drivers of bluetooth module installed in your system from device manager. Otherwise you can use external bluetooth module with your laptop/PC for this purpose.
